histrionics
plural noun: If you disapprove of someone's dramatic and exaggerated behaviour, you can describe it as histrionics.

histrionics in American English
dramatic representation; theatricals; acting
theatricals; dramatics

histrionics in British English
noun: melodramatic displays of temperament
